While the front of the new Nike Template is great for that “Batman” jersey just given current uniform design and requirements the back would be difficult to pull off well. When those uniforms were used in the 60s player names wear not on the back of the jersey in the NFL and the chevron like yoke came to a point on the back as well. That design would be difficult on any modern template especially now with names needed to be accounted for as well. 1 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...

SoxSteeler Posted July 1, 2023 Share Posted July 1, 2023 On 6/29/2023 at 3:40 PM, Old School Fool said: The new jersey template would be perfect for a 1966 throwback. Nothing is perfect for the 66 jersey. It was a horrible uniform that no one liked. The players hated it and it went away quickly. It's the only uniform they haven't thrown back to for a reason. Apparently the team said they'd never wear them in a game again but I can't find the actual quote. It's mentioned and cited on wiki but the citation link is dead. It will be unfortunate but I'm sure at some point they'll do it for the money since it's pretty much the only one they haven't done. I think the better choice for something interesting from that era would be the 1962 all white with yellow helmet. I always thought the 1963 white jerseys with athletic gold diamonds on the sleeves was interesting but as well all know, sleeves aren't really a thing anymore.
